British actor Joe Alwyn, recognized for his past romance with singer Taylor Swift, made a successful debut on a late-night talk show. He appeared on Late Night with Seth Meyers to promote his new film, The Brutalist, an important moment in his career.
During the discussion, Alwyn presented himself as approachable and likable, quickly winning over the audience. He talked about the role he played in the praised film, highlighting the difficulties and satisfying aspects of bringing a multifaceted character to life.
Although initially anxious about his TV appearance, Alwyn’s humor and wit came through effectively. He humorously shared that he felt quite “awful” right before taking the stage, a relatable comment that resonated with many viewers. Social media buzzed with positive feedback, praising his intelligence, modesty, and articulate speech, showcasing his ability to remain humble despite his fame.
